# Analysis of Life Magazine Page 1144 This page contains two distinct elements: **Left side:** A photograph labeled "THE BAND" showing a large outdoor gathering with an American flag, appearing to document a public event or celebration. **Main article:** "The Crime of Illness" discusses proposed legislation to punish sick people with imprisonment. The satirical argument critiques this harsh approach, noting that while hospitals employ trained nurses to help patients, the proposed law would impose "graded punishments" for ordinary ailments and severe penalties for malingering. **Right side:** A cartoon illustration (captioned "HE AROSE WITH AN AIR OF IMPATIENCE") and a section titled "Take Your Choice" humorously listing various nicknames Americans give their automobiles—"The Mortgage," "The Fake," "Some Freak," etc.—satirizing consumer culture and car ownership's financial burden on families.
